具有输入饱和的非线性关联大系统的分散控制 总被引:1,自引:0,他引:1
考虑了一类具有输入饱和的不确定非线性关联大系统的分散输出反馈鲁棒镇定问题,利用Riccati方程的方法和矩阵的Moore-Penrose逆给出了这类系统的一种分散输出反馈鲁棒镇定控制器的设计方法.同时,考虑了一类具有输入饱和的不确定非线性相似关联大系统,利用相似系统的结构特点,简化了分散输出反馈鲁棒镇定的条件. 相似文献

研究一类带模有界条件的非线性不确定系统的鲁棒镇定,定义了Lyapunov意义下的鲁棒镇定概念,得到了系统鲁棒镇定的充分必要条件。结果说明,在带模有界条件下,非线性不确定系统的鲁棒可镇定性与一个扩展的Hamilton Jacobi-Isaacs(HJI)微分不等式是否存在正解完全等价。 相似文献

This paper studies the problem of decentralized measurement feedback stabilization of nonlinear interconnected systems. As a natural extension of the recent development on control vector Lyapunov functions, the notion of output control vector Lyapunov function (OCVLF) is introduced for investigating decentralized measurement feedback stabilization problems. Sufficient conditions on (local) stabilizability are discussed which are based on the proposed notion of OCVLF. It is shown that a decentralized controller for a nonlinear interconnected system can be constructed using these conditions under an additional vector dissipation-like condition. To illustrate the proposed method, two examples are given. 相似文献

This paper investigates the problem of decentralized stabilization via saturated delayed feedback. First, a new class of saturated delayed feedback controllers is proposed for a class of single-input feedforward nonlinear systems. Then, this design scheme is generalized for the setting of decentralized feedforward systems using saturated time-delayed feedback. The stability analysis for the closed-loop decentralized systems is rather simple based on the proposed feedback structure. 相似文献

This paper addresses the problem of the robust decentralized control for nonlinear interconnected systems with uncertainties. The similar structures of nonlinear interconnected systems are first defined. Then, controllers are designed for these systems to solve the problems of robust decentralized output tracking and robust decentralized stabilization via static output feedback. The results obtained in this paper show that the analysis and design of systems can be simplified by using the similar structures of systems. Simulation examples are given to show the effectiveness of the method. 相似文献

The problem of decentralized output feedback stabilization of a class of nonlinear interconnected systems is considered. On the basis of the linear-quadratic design, a sufficient condition for the existence of the decentralized output feedback control of the problem is presented. An estimation of the associated stability domain is also given. An application to the decentralized control of a large-scale telescope is presented to illustrate the use of the results 相似文献

This paper focuses on a class of large-scale interconnected stochastic nonlinear systems. The interconnections are bounded by strong nonlinear functions that contain first order and higher order polynomials as special cases. The problem we address is to design a decentralized controller such that the closed-loop, large-scale, interconnected stochastic nonlinear system is globally asymptotically stable in probability for all admissible interconnections. It is shown that the decentralized global stabilization via both state feedback and output feedback can be solved by a Lyapunov-based recursive design method 相似文献
